Career path

Career Role Description
Extraterrestrial Lander Operations Engineer Design, develop, and test lander systems; crucial for successful missions. High demand for expertise in robotics and autonomous systems.
Spacecraft Navigation Specialist (Lander Focus) Plan and execute precise navigation for landers; requires proficiency in orbital mechanics and trajectory optimization. Strong demand in UK space agencies.
Lander Systems Integration Engineer Integrate various lander subsystems; requires strong systems engineering skills and experience with diverse hardware and software components.
Extraterrestrial Lander Mission Control Specialist Monitor and control lander operations during mission execution; requires meticulous attention to detail and real-time problem-solving.
Planetary Surface Operations Analyst Analyze lander data to understand planetary environments; involves data processing, scientific analysis, and collaboration with research teams. Growing demand in UK universities.
